塔里木盆地古隆起的形成和油气控制
Formation of Paleo-uplift and Petroleum Occurrence in Tarim Basin
【摘要】 塔北、巴楚和塔中隆起是塔里木盆地不同世代盆地原型结构复合的产物,对油气的分布起着重要的控制作用.其中,塔中、塔北隆起,为海西期油气运聚的主要指向区,具有良好的储盖条件,是油气重要的聚集场所.中新生代昆仑山崛起,塔西南挤榨前渊形成,致使克拉通内拗陷转化并反转形成巴楚隆起,与塔西南前渊迭加的古生代源岩构成统一的成藏系统.
【Abstract】 Tabei,Bachu and Tazhong uplifts are the products of compound architecture of different generations of basin prototypes in the Tarim Basin,which controlled hydrocarbon distribution in the basin.They are the main areas for Hercynian hydrocarbon accumulation,in which there were good conditions for hydrocarbon reservoirs and preservation. During the Meso-Cenozoic,the Kunlun mountain was uplifted,Taxinan squeezing foredeep was formed,and Bachu uplift was finally shaped up as a result of reversion of intra-cratonic depression.Bachu uplift and the Paleozoic source rocks under the Taxinan foredeep formed a united petroleum system.
